6.3 Timer (1)

The lawn should not be cut too often to obtain the best
mowing result. Consequently, it is important to limit the
operating time using the timer function if the working
area is less than the mower's working capacity. When
Automower
is allowed to mow too much, the lawn
®
may appear flattened. Besides, the mower is subjected
to unnecessary wear.

Reset timer
resets values to the factory settings.
To inactivate Work period 1 or Work period 2, enter the
time 00:00 - 00:00 to reset the timer to --:-- - --:--. .
A clock icon is displayed on the start page when the
timer settings are set. The clock icon is black when the
mower is not allowed to mow due to a timer setting and
it is white when the mower is allowed to cut.
The mower has an inbuilt rest period of at least 8 hours
a day. The mower is parked in the charging station
during this period. See 4.2 Using the timer on page 35.
